Aloha (2015)
Much Better Than the Reviews
Another movie that I happened upon while channel surfing. I quickly checked IMDB to check who was in the cast and Aloha has plenty of star power with plenty of A and B listers. Bradley Cooper, Emma Stone, Rachel McAdams, Bill Murray, Alec Baldwin and the list goes on. I believe that most people have a problem with the movie because they were expecting a romcom. While it's not the deepest album ever made, it does have a bunch of subplots and several of them are serious in nature. These subplots are not hard to decipher, but all of the characters give very good performances. I have seen Aloha two more times and I still very much enjoy it.
7 to 8 stars, going with 8.
Grey's Anatomy: Leave a Light On (2020)
We found Alex and goodbye.
I really don't understand all of the hate for this episode. It closes out the 'Alex' arc, frat boy brat, to scrappy young surgeon, hard nosed but caring ped's surgeon, to the chief surgeon. He outgrew the single life, got married to Izzy who promptly walked out on him, After returning to his wild ways for a while, he met and settled down with Jo. The only thing missing in his life and for his whole life, was a loving family. The four letters he wrote explained exactly what each person meant to him and how they helped him grow as a person and a surgeon. There was no malice to Jo, and Alex even mentioned is cowardice in not doing this face to face. But he did give his reasons and left her most everything he had. This had everything to do with the kids and it was not a choice of Izzy or Jo.
I really don't think there was a better way for him to leave except if they had Izzy come back for the shots at the farm. Alex is alive and well. This closed out his story and also Izzy's, just as Yang's leaving brought closure to Burke's story.
They didn't have him get hit by a car, which was a terrible way for Derek to go out. Many characters have left the show over the years and this was one of the better exits.
I actually had told my daughter he was going back to Izzy before we saw the episode and it was probably the first time I ever got it right. Plus this leaves the door open for an Alex and Izzy sighting whenever the show is winding down.
